    Ok, I finally looked at and took the quiz, and got

    Results of your
    Narcissistic Personality Quiz

    Mirror mirror
    Your Total: 6

    Between 12 and 15 is average.
    Celebrities often score closer to 18.
    Narcissists score over 20.

    Here's how you rated on the seven component traits of narcissism:
    Narcissistic Trait Strength of Trait
    Authority: 1.00
    Self-Sufficiency: 0.00
    Superiority: 2.00
    Exhibitionism: 0.00
    Exploitativeness: 1.00
    Vanity: 2.00
    Entitlement: 0.00
